数码之家

 找回密码
 立即注册

QQ登录

只需一步,快速开始

微信登录

微信扫一扫,快速登录

搜索
查看: 13104|回复: 90

太阳能电池MPPT极简方案探讨

[复制链接]
发表于 2021-7-14 14:03:47 | 显示全部楼层 |阅读模式
极简方案的理论来源:

阅读CN3722的官方档案发现
它的MPPT最大功率跟踪的理论基础是
太阳能电池片的最大输出电压是不随一天中光照强度的变化而变化
CN3722的MPPT引脚接入的就是通过电阻降压得到的1伏特太阳能电池板电压
唯一专业点的是增加了一个电压与气温的-0.4温度系数

从隔壁邻居论坛读到,应该是基于跟踪恒压的原理的民间土方案
可以说是不求最精确,只求有效,复制如下:

我已经在用了,有en脚的dc-dc模块,en脚可能0.2v启动,也可能2.5v启动,看模块,太阳能板接可调电阻分压给en脚可以调整决定多少v的mppt电压,负载导致太阳能板电压下降dc-dc模块就off,然后太阳能板就恢复电压,导致dc-dc模块on,就这样dc-dc模块一直快速开关,这样模块可以输出比直接接负载更大电流,实现最简单的mppt呵呵


我想请各位前辈老师,对邻居论坛,这已经在用的极简MPPT方案,分析一下可行性与不足


我分析电池板两端电压下降的原因,一定是负载电流过大导致,它采取电压下降可能0.2v启动,也可能2.5v启动,看模块en脚的参数
也就是CN3722的近似MPPT原理

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册 微信登录

x
 楼主| 发表于 2021-7-14 14:31:58 | 显示全部楼层
lifjt 发表于 2021-7-14 14:15
我最近画的BQ24650用着还不错,MPPT设定的15.25左右。输出4.20V。太阳能板是20W 18-21V的那种。 ...

你好
我访问了你的空间
你的主题帖子,没发现24650
请提示,如何能看到你的作品
从15.25左右来看,也是固定电池板电压这种思路
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 14:38:33 | 显示全部楼层
忘情居士 发表于 2021-7-14 14:27
这两种完全不一样好不好,CN3722是可以让太阳能板输出一个最大功率点的电压(空载电压的一半,既内阻=外部 ...

忘情居士你好
又见到老师您了
我阅读文档,发现CN3722mppt端是取样自电池板
莫非您是如韵电子公司的,对详情这么了解,看了你的说明
感觉cn3722不采用单片机也实现了最大功率跟踪,希望看到您
更多的关于MPPT理论的阐述
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 16:33:03 来自手机浏览器 | 显示全部楼层
忘情居士 发表于 2021-7-14 15:46
我是做电子产品开发的,只做电路板部分的。之前用过CN3791做了个太阳能的充电宝,自用的(租房的电费贵, ...


老师好
对专业人士称老师,一点不过
我遇到的问题是电池板短路电流能达500毫安以上
给四节串联的18650充电,最大100毫安,一般几十毫安,看来mPpt很有必要了
看了您的详尽回复,最大功率点电压一般为空载电压一半,那显而易见,电池板空载电压必须要是被冲电池电压的两倍以上?
参考您说的阴天让预设偏离,加上充电其实追求尽可能大的电流,锂电有充电保护,我就想用单片机,调节充电电流,调节后电流变小,就逆向调节,可能是充电最理想的方案吧?
也就是AD+pwm
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 17:48:43 | 显示全部楼层
忘情居士 发表于 2021-7-14 16:41
电池板空载电压必须要是被冲电池电压的两倍以上。差不多是这个意思,因为是降压的DC-DC电路。你意思是不 ...

老师好
一般太阳能电池板电流不会大于1C
在不考虑恒流恒压的前提下,采用单片机实现
最大功率的跟踪,将尽可能多的能量冲入电池
太阳能充电的最大问题不是锂电恒流恒压那套流程
我认为是如何攫取太阳能电池板最大的发电能力极限
AD模数采集冲入电池的电流,pwm调节,追求动态的最大化
可行否?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 18:37:11 | 显示全部楼层
lifjt 发表于 2021-7-14 14:15
我最近画的BQ24650用着还不错,MPPT设定的15.25左右。输出4.20V。太阳能板是20W 18-21V的那种。 ...

你好
MPPT设定的15.25左右(你的帖文)
是否遵守了忘情居士mppt点是空载电压一半的理论
还有你的选择设定,另有一套理论?
@xuyapple 留言表示不同于@忘情居士 的一半理论
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 21:04:40 | 显示全部楼层
你好
你这个答疑解惑
与我在其他地方查到的最大功率电压
与空载电压一致,且那个出处还不是德州仪器
证明了你的观点是正确的,而不是空载电压值的一半
这是太阳能电池片特性决定的
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 22:05:08 | 显示全部楼层
muyan 发表于 2021-7-14 21:27
BQ24650和CN3722都做了,20多v空载的光伏板,最大功率点在17-18左右,4S 16.8v,BQ24650压差需要2.1v,导致 ...

@muyuan 大师你好
如韵的产品和德州仪器的产品
你都做过,经验丰富啊
我对你最后那句结论更感兴趣
二十几伏特的太阳能电池板,用德州仪器芯片
还不如不用直冲效果好,呵呵
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 22:20:31 | 显示全部楼层
muyan 发表于 2021-7-14 22:11
你的光伏板虽然电流小直充效果好,同样还是要当心过充,你之前做了平衡板,另外还要加保护板
所以我还做了 ...

谢谢大师的提醒
只是我观察不会过冲
其实,我是太阳能电池板结合4串18650
白天给路由器直接供电,天黑后,市电供电
大师,怎么我发现一旦太阳光不直射,仅仅靠天际中的漫反射
电流那么小呢?真是给点阳光,它就灿烂
我就是用的四片摩拜单车的电池板,发现串联电流小的时候,单体万用表短路
电流还是大于充电电流,把我搞糊涂了,才研究mppt起来
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 22:43:48 | 显示全部楼层
muyan 发表于 2021-7-14 22:27
串联后电流是最小的那块电流
所以你这个4片不一致的话效率就更差了,跟是否mppt没什么关系了
这里我的建议 ...

大师你好
我那路由器我拆开查看过电源芯片
神奇宝物,实际测试下探5伏特供电正常
16.8也不超电容耐压
谢谢提醒,正好手头有3306
我理解你的意思,并联用,每只电池板要串联一个肖特基
防止相互充电,你的意见也符合
小功率低压差不必mppt,直冲最好
我试试你的并联方案,克服单片差异
既然路由器支持5伏特,干嘛不走低压方案
谢谢,9伏特电流100毫安,5伏特估计200毫安
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 22:54:02 | 显示全部楼层
muyan 发表于 2021-7-14 22:27
串联后电流是最小的那块电流
所以你这个4片不一致的话效率就更差了,跟是否mppt没什么关系了
这里我的建议 ...

大师你好
TP4056锂电池充电IC的输入电压范围在4~6.5V
这不正好是一片摩拜单车太阳能电池片的一天中的电压范围吗?
我利用平衡冲原理,利用两片4056冲锂电池,再把锂电池串联起来
8.4给路由器充电,应该比现在串联的效率高吧?

尤其8.4这个电压对我很有意义,因为,我的拖地机也是8.4
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-14 23:18:05 来自手机浏览器 | 显示全部楼层
lifjt 发表于 2021-7-14 22:59
太阳能板我试过,和电容串联差不多,很大程度上电流取决于短板,也就是如果一块板子你如果遮串联中的一个单 ...

优先采取并联方案
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-15 09:26:01 来自手机浏览器 | 显示全部楼层
lifjt 发表于 2021-7-14 22:59
太阳能板我试过,和电容串联差不多,很大程度上电流取决于短板,也就是如果一块板子你如果遮串联中的一个单 ...

我是来向你,向数码之家致谢的
按你的水桶理论,我轻松将电流提高三倍
就是一片位置不佳,移动一下,整体电流上来了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-15 09:30:28 来自手机浏览器 | 显示全部楼层
muyan 发表于 2021-7-15 07:10
对头,实用就好

我是来向你,向数码之家致谢的
小功率的让mppt 见鬼去吧
4056也不行,一片太阳能电池板
直接冲,接近短路电流,极致了
结论,小功率低压差,直冲最理想
电池带保护板就行
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-15 11:07:21 | 显示全部楼层
xuyapple 发表于 2021-7-14 22:27
光伏板最大功率点电压一般受温度影响比较大,一般会大于三分之二的空载电压,输出电流主要取决于光线强度 ...

感谢你的精彩回复
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-15 13:02:10 来自手机浏览器 | 显示全部楼层
muyan 发表于 2021-7-15 11:35
看了一下,你说的是当前的最大功率点,的确这些芯片只能设定在板子最优输出时的最大功率点电压,但是如果 ...

@muyan 大神你好
你考虑过以下几个问题吗?
太阳能电池板不能当前最大发电功率输出的原因是什么?
我发现厂家都给出一个最大功率的工作电压,大于小于这个工作电压,都得不到当前最大电流
其实,用电压和电流表测出当前最大功率的电压,就是mppt 电压,不随光线强弱变化,和温度有关
电池充电电流,当前最大,就是最理想的mppt 电压,所以,采取数模采样,结合单片机,是最理想的mppt 方案
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-16 23:02:21 来自手机浏览器 | 显示全部楼层
yys1992 发表于 2021-7-16 18:06
公司以前做过类似的产品,研究过芯片方案:
买过TI BQ24650 ;如韵CN3722两种模块
CN3722需要使用P-MOS,功 ...

感谢你这么珍贵的分享
能否为了懒人们,把德州仪器mppt 链接
给粘出来?
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-16 23:04:14 来自手机浏览器 | 显示全部楼层
muyan 发表于 2021-7-16 21:48
这帖子居然冲上了首页

用单车板的人不在少数,估计看的人不少

没想到
感谢你告知
都是大家的功劳
都贡献了一部分
而你贡献比较多
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-18 11:09:47 | 显示全部楼层
muyan 发表于 2021-7-17 10:51
你的板子们现在输出效果如何,并联还是串联,交作业结贴吧

为什么一点效果都没有?周日周六如此实验
我基于MPPT算法理论,来了一个手工MPPT
感谢其他会员回帖中具体提到Ti公司MPPT算法理论
德州仪器公司的理论,太阳能电池板最大功率电压范围
一般在开路电压的0.7-0.8倍
我测量了一下,工作电压8.5开路12.4如此0.68计算不到0.7
我分析负载过大拉低了工作电压,旋即给太阳能电池板输出端接了
一个LM2596这也是德州仪器的开关降压模块,通过它再接入电池
我设想是通过调节2596来使太阳能电池板工作电压拉升,最好能进入
是开路电压的0.7-0.8倍范围
结果,非但没有拉升太阳能电池板工作电压
测量发现,还降低了充电电流
不如直冲电流大
回复 支持 反对

使用道具 举报

 楼主| 发表于 2021-7-18 16:11:56 来自手机浏览器 | 显示全部楼层
muyan 发表于 2021-7-18 13:11
开关电源模块直接拉低到工作电压

还是3722吧,实惠省心,24650可以再玩玩

其实做一个按照临界电压切换的准MPPT电路也很容易,例如用曾经很便宜的3R33模块,把太阳能电池板的输出接3R33模块的输入,把3R33的en脚通过分压电阻对太阳能电池过来的输入电压进行分压,使得太阳能电池的输出电压低于某个值(这个值自己去设定,例如我用来充铅酸电池设定为16V)的时候DC模块停止工作,等负载减轻了,DC模块的输入还接有电容器,电压回升了以后,它又开始工作,如此往复,实际上电路是有点滞回特性的。这样整个电路的效率比不带控制的情况高很多,阳光稍稍弱一点也能达到较高的效率。
其实任意一个带有en端的DC变换模块都能这么应用。
我在手电找到的3r33方案,又回到了此贴标题,en控制,你看哪个好呢?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册 微信登录

本版积分规则

APP|手机版|小黑屋|关于我们|联系我们|法律条款|技术知识分享平台

闽公网安备35020502000485号

闽ICP备2021002735号-2

GMT+8, 2025-7-18 23:08 , Processed in 0.358801 second(s), 24 queries , Redis On.

Powered by Discuz!

© 2006-2025 MyDigit.Net

快速回复 返回顶部 返回列表